Export AdministrationEdit

Export Administration is the set of policies, laws, and procedures that govern the export of sensitive goods, software, and technology that could have national security, foreign policy, or strategic economic implications. It is built around the principle that a competitive, innovative economy can flourish most when it operates within a framework that screens potential risks while still allowing productive trade with allies and trusted partners. The core machinery is a licensing and control regime administered by the executive branch, with Congress providing the mandate and oversight.

In its practical form, export administration treats certain items as dual-use—capable of civilian and military applications—and subject to controls that aim to prevent bad actors from acquiring them. The operation rests on licensing, recordkeeping, and enforcement, and it rests on cooperation with like-minded states to avoid a global patchwork that would raise costs and create confusion for industry. Within the United States, the Bureau of Industry and Security Bureau of Industry and Security administers the main rules under the Export Administration Regulations Export Administration Regulations, while other regimes—such as the International Traffic in Arms Regulations ITAR—govern defense-related items through the Department of State. The policy space includes tools like end-use and end-user controls, license exceptions, and rules about deemed exports when foreign nationals access controlled technology inside the country. The overall objective is to deter adverse uses and align technology flows with national interests, while preserving the capacity of domestic firms to compete internationally in areas of legitimate civilian innovation.

History

Export controls have evolved from war-time and Cold War security concerns into a broader framework that seeks to balance national safety with economic vitality. Early postwar regulation focused on preventing the transfer of sensitive military technologies, but the proliferation of dual-use goods and rapid advances in information, communications, and materials science expanded the scope of what needed oversight. In the late 20th and early 21st centuries, policymakers increasingly emphasized not only traditional arms control but also the strategic dimension of technology leadership. That shift reflected growing concerns about peer competition in areas like semiconductors, artificial intelligence, aerospace, and advanced manufacturing. The modern regime is characterized by a mix of unilateral U.S. measures and multilateral cooperation with allies under regimes such as the Wassenaar Arrangement to harmonize control lists and licensing practices.

Policy framework

The export administration framework rests on a set of legal authorities, policy goals, and procedural standards designed to protect security and policy outcomes without unnecessarily burdening lawful commerce. Core goals include: - safeguarding national security and preventing the proliferation of weapons and sensitive technologies, - supporting foreign policy objectives and human rights concerns through targeted controls, - promoting a level playing field for domestic industry by coordinating with allies to avoid disruptive unilateral actions.

Key actors in this framework include the U.S. Department of Commerce and its Bureau of Industry and Security for most dual-use items, and the Directorate of Defense Trade Controls within the Department of State for military and defense-related items. The licensing process is guided by licensing criteria, risk assessments, and, in many cases, license exceptions that allow certain transactions to proceed without a full review. The system also features enforcement mechanisms that pursue violators and penalties to deter illicit transfers. For industry, the framework creates a predictable set of rules and a risk-based approach to compliance, which can be a boon for firms that invest in robust compliance programs and trusted trade partner status.

Instruments and governance

  • Licensing and end-use controls: Export licenses are required for items on control lists when destined for destinations or end users that pose a risk. The process is designed to be transparent and rule-based, with clear factors that determine when a license is necessary.
  • End-use and end-user controls: Restrictions focus on certain end uses (such as weapons development) or end users (suspect entities or regimes) and are central to preventing prohibited transfers.
  • License exceptions and de minimis rules: To avoid undue disruption for ordinary commercial activities, the regime provides exceptions and rules that allow specific transactions to occur with minimal or no licensing, subject to defined limits.
  • Deemed exports: The policy recognizes that transferring controlled technology to foreign nationals within the United States can be a transfer to a foreign end user, and thus may require licensing.
  • Multilateral coordination: The United States often aligns its controls with allies and partners through multilateral regimes to create consistent standards that reduce distortion and strengthen deterrence.
  • Compliance and enforcement: Firms are responsible for maintaining records, screening counterparties, and ensuring that exports comply with the law. Violations can trigger penalties, with enforcement handled by federal agencies and, in some cases, foreign partners working in concert.

Domestic and international implications

From a policy perspective, export administration seeks to protect national sovereignty and security while preserving a robust, globally connected economy. For domestic firms, the regime represents a framework for risk management, rather than a blanket barrier to trade. When designed well, it concentrates scrutiny on high-risk items and destinations, leaving routine trade to proceed efficiently. The compliance burden is real, especially for small manufacturers and startups, and there is ongoing debate about how to minimize unnecessary friction without sacrificing safety.

Internationally, export controls are a form of economic statecraft. Proponents argue that strategic restrictions on the transfer of critical technologies can slow adversaries’ progress, maintain a favorable balance of power, and preserve Western technological leadership. Critics contend that overbroad or poorly targeted controls can raise costs, divide markets, and incentivize workarounds that undermine the very goals they seek to advance. A steady thread in the debate is whether controls should be more narrowly tailored, more transparent, and more harmonized with trusted partners to avoid stifling innovation more than necessary. The balance between security and commerce is tested in fast-moving fields like semiconductors, quantum computing, and AI-enabled systems, where the question is not whether to act, but how precisely to act.

Controversies and debates

  • Security versus competitiveness: Supporters emphasize national security and strategic leadership, arguing that a careful, calibrated regime protects critical infrastructure and prevents adversaries from obtaining high-end capabilities. Critics, however, warn that excessive controls raise compliance costs, slow research collaboration, and erode the global competitiveness of domestic firms. A practical stance is to pursue targeted, risk-based controls that focus on the most sensitive items while preserving innovative activity in the broader economy.   • China and technology competition: Export controls have become a central instrument in the United States’ approach to strategic competition with China. Proponents say the controls are essential to slow the most advanced capabilities from reaching potential rivals. Critics say the measures can invite retaliation, disrupt supply chains, and risk pushing allies and partners to pursue independent standards and routes around U.S. controls. The debate often centers on the right mix between unilateral actions and multilateral coordination within forums like the Wassenaar Arrangement.
  • Human rights and policy messaging: Some critics argue that export controls are used to advance political statements rather than purely strategic objectives. From a market-oriented viewpoint, the priority is to maintain a coherent policy that secures safety and prosperity, while avoiding moralistic crusades that distort trade and invite countermeasures. Proponents counter that security and human rights concerns should inform, but not derail, practical policy tools that protect critical technology and supply chains.
  • Compliance burden and small business impact: The cost of compliance can be substantial for small and mid-sized firms, potentially stifling innovation and market access. Reform proponents push for clearer rules, streamlined licensing processes, and better risk-based screening to prevent excessive friction while preserving security. Advocates argue that trusted trader programs and better automation can reduce burdens without sacrificing safeguards.
  • Fundamental research and open science: The policy framework sometimes intersects with academic and industry research, where the free exchange of ideas can be beneficial. Ensuring that policies do not unduly hamper fundamental research while still protecting sensitive outcomes remains a persistent point of discussion and refinement.
